Pay only when it worksAbout Alvis House
Alvis House is a nonprofit organization based in Columbus, Ohio. Founded in 1967, the organization’s mission is to provide housing, reentry, and support services for individuals who have completed their incarceration and face challenges reintegrating into society. Alvis House primarily serves ex-offenders with substance abuse or mental health issues. The organization offers an array of programs and services aimed at helping clients transition back to their communities successfully. These include behavioral health services, workforce development and employment training, family and children services, and housing assistance. As of 2021, Alvis House operates multiple locations throughout Ohio, including residential reentry centers, addiction and mental health treatment centers, and administrative offices. The organization is accredited by the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ities (CARF) and is recognized nationally for its advocacy work and policy initiatives aimed at improving the well-being of ex-offenders and supporting criminal justice reform. Over the years, Alvis House has established several key partnerships with public and private agencies, including the Ohio Department of Rehabilitation and Correction, the Ohio Department of Mental Health and Addiction Services, and the United Way of Central Ohio. To date, Alvis House has served thousands of clients and continues to provide essential services to ex-offenders in Ohio.
